在科技飞速发展的今天,语音助手已经成为了我们日常生活中不可或缺的一部分。从最初的简单指令执行,到如今能够进行复杂对话、理解用户情感,语音助手的智能升级离不开背后技术的不断突破。本文将深入探讨语音助手智能升级的关键——LLM(大型语言模型)集成,揭示其背后的技术与奥秘。
LLM:语音助手智能升级的核心
LLM,即大型语言模型,是一种基于深度学习技术构建的模型,具有强大的语言理解和生成能力。在语音助手领域,LLM的集成使得语音助手能够更好地理解用户意图,提供更加个性化的服务。
LLM的工作原理
LLM的工作原理基于神经网络,通过大量文本数据进行训练,学习语言的模式和规律。在训练过程中,LLM会不断优化其参数,使其能够更准确地理解和生成语言。
神经网络结构
LLM通常采用多层神经网络结构,包括输入层、隐藏层和输出层。输入层接收原始文本数据,隐藏层进行特征提取和抽象,输出层生成最终的输出。
训练过程
LLM的训练过程涉及以下步骤:
- 数据预处理:对原始文本数据进行清洗、分词、去停用词等操作。
- 模型初始化:初始化神经网络参数。
- 损失函数计算:根据预测结果和真实标签计算损失函数。
- 反向传播:根据损失函数计算梯度,更新神经网络参数。
- 模型评估:使用测试集评估模型性能,调整超参数。
LLM在语音助手中的应用
在语音助手领域,LLM主要应用于以下几个方面:
- 语音识别:将用户的语音输入转换为文本。
- 语义理解:理解用户意图,提取关键信息。
- 语音合成:将文本信息转换为自然流畅的语音输出。
- 对话管理:根据上下文信息,生成合适的回复。
LLM集成技术
LLM的集成是语音助手智能升级的关键,以下将介绍几种常见的LLM集成技术。
1. 模型选择
选择合适的LLM模型是集成过程中的第一步。目前,常见的LLM模型包括:
- BERT:一种基于Transformer的预训练语言模型,具有强大的语言理解能力。
- GPT-3:一种基于Transformer的生成式语言模型,具有强大的语言生成能力。
- RoBERTa:基于BERT的改进版本,具有更好的性能。
2. 模型微调
在将LLM集成到语音助手之前,通常需要进行模型微调。微调过程包括以下步骤:
- 数据准备:收集与语音助手相关的数据,如用户对话、产品说明书等。
- 模型调整:根据收集到的数据,调整LLM的参数。
- 模型评估:使用测试集评估微调后的模型性能。
3. 模型部署
模型部署是将微调后的LLM集成到语音助手的过程。部署过程中,需要考虑以下因素:
- 计算资源:LLM模型通常需要大量的计算资源,部署时需要选择合适的硬件设备。
- 网络延迟:语音助手需要实时响应用户请求,因此需要选择低延迟的网络环境。
- 安全性:保护用户隐私和数据安全,防止恶意攻击。
LLM集成背后的奥秘
LLM集成背后的奥秘在于其强大的语言理解和生成能力。以下是几个关键点:
1. 丰富的知识储备
LLM通过大量文本数据进行训练,积累了丰富的知识储备。这使得语音助手能够回答各种问题,提供个性化的服务。
2. 自适应能力
LLM具有自适应能力,可以根据用户的需求和上下文信息调整其行为。这使得语音助手能够更好地适应不同场景。
3. 交互性
LLM的交互性使得语音助手能够与用户进行自然流畅的对话。这使得用户在使用语音助手时,感受到更加亲切和便捷。
总结
LLM集成是语音助手智能升级的关键,其背后的技术与奥秘值得我们深入探讨。随着技术的不断发展,相信语音助手将会变得更加智能、便捷,为我们的生活带来更多便利。
